News summary

South Africa has named a youthful 16-player Test squad for their two-match series against Zimbabwe scheduled from June 28 to July 10 in Bulawayo, featuring five uncapped players including promising batsmen Lhuan-dre Pretorius and Lesego Senokwane, fast bowler Codi Yusuf, and off-spinner Prenelan Subrayen. Dewald Brevis, although not uncapped, returns to the squad aiming for his first Test cap after strong performances in domestic cricket. Senior players such as Marco Jansen, Kagiso Rabada, Aiden Markram, Ryan Rickelton, and Tristan Stubbs have been rested to manage workloads ahead of a busy season, including South Africa’s upcoming World Test Championship final against Australia. Pretorius impressed with three centuries in five first-class matches, averaging above 65, while Brevis scored 573 runs at an average of 47.75 in the CSA 4-Day Series. Coach Shukri Conrad emphasized the opportunity this series provides for new players to gain experience and prove themselves in the longer format. This series marks the first Test meeting between South Africa and Zimbabwe in eight years.
